2025-06-09 18:39:06
比特币作为一种去中心化的数字货币,自2009年首次被提出以来,逐渐被越来越多的人认可并接受。随着比特币的普及,了解如何安全有效地存储和管理比特币便显得尤为重要。而比特币钱包作为存储、接收和发送比特币的工具,其结构与安全性直接影响用户的资金安全与管理效率。本文将对比特币钱包的结构进行深入分析,并探讨其背后的安全性与功能性设计。
比特币钱包,实际上并不是存储比特币本身的实体,而是存储与比特币区块链进行交互所需的私钥、公开地址及其它信息的程序或设备。比特币网络中的交易是通过区块链技术实现的,而区块链则是一个分布式的数据库,用于记录所有比特币交易。
每个比特币钱包都有一个或多个地址,这些地址是由公钥生成,可用于接收比特币。同时,每个钱包还拥有与之对应的私钥,私钥是用于证明用户对该地址所持币的所有权的唯一凭证。如果失去私钥,用户将无法访问相应的比特币。
比特币钱包可分为多种类型,主要包括硬件钱包、软件钱包、纸质钱包和热钱包。每种钱包都在安全性、便捷性和使用场景上有所不同。
硬件钱包是一种专门设计用于安全存储比特币私钥的设备。它通常具备离线存储的功能,能有效防范网络攻击。用户在进行交易时,硬件钱包会生成签名而不需要暴露私钥。硬件钱包大多具备用户友好的界面,并且有较为严格的物理安全设计。
软件钱包是指存储在计算机或移动设备上的应用程序,分为桌面钱包、移动钱包和在线钱包。桌面钱包安装在用户的计算机上,提供较好的安全性和功能,但需定期更新。移动钱包便于携带,适合进行小额交易,但相对安全性较低。在线钱包则是基于云计算,操作简单,但存在被黑客攻击的风险。
纸质钱包是一种将比特币地址及其私钥打印在纸上的钱包形式。虽然纸质钱包不受黑客攻击,但若不慎遗失或损坏,将导致资产无法恢复。因此,纸质钱包更适合长时间存储资金而非日常交易使用。
热钱包是指在线连接互联网的钱包,拥有便捷的交易功能,但相应的风险也较高。冷钱包则是完全离线的钱包,其安全性更高,适合存储大量资金。例如,硬件钱包可以视为冷钱包的一种,而纸质钱包亦属于此类。
虽然比特币钱包的类型各异,但它们共享一些共同的结构元素。在这里,我们将详细讲解比特币钱包的核心结构,包括私钥、公钥、地址和交易记录。
私钥是比特币钱包最核心的组成部分。私钥是一串随机生成的数字和字母组合,长度一般为256位。私钥用于签署交易,证明用户对比特币的所有权。失去私钥就意味着失去对相应比特币的控制权,因此务必妥善保管。
公钥是由私钥通过椭圆曲线加密算法生成的。公钥可以公开给其他用户,用于接收比特币。一旦私钥生成,公钥便可被算出,而反过来则无法推算私钥,因此公钥的泄露不会影响资金安全。
比特币地址是由公钥经过哈希运算后生成的一个简化版本。地址通常以“1”或“3”开头,用户可以利用地址接收比特币。在进行交易时,用户只需要提供地址即可,保证了交易的便捷性。
比特币钱包还存储了用户的交易记录,包括已发送和已接收的比特币。所有交易都被记录在区块链上,但钱包本地存储的记录可以帮助用户快速查询历史交易。虽然每笔交易都是公开的,但用户的隐私仍然可以得到保护。
对于比特币用户而言,钱包的安全性至关重要。由于比特币并没有中央管理机构,因此用户需要对自己的比特币资产负责。以下是一些提升比特币钱包安全性的措施:
对于长期保存比特币的用户,使用冷钱包是最佳选择。冷钱包不连接互联网,可以大大降低黑客攻击的风险。
对私钥及钱包文件进行加密,并定期备份可以有效降低丢失资金的可能性。此外,用户应将备份文件存放在安全位置,以免遭受物理损坏或丢失。
选择强密码、定期更换密码也是保护钱包安全的重要手段。避免使用简单、易猜测的密码,增强钱包账户的安全性。
在选择比特币钱包时,用户需根据自身需求综合考虑。主要因素包括安全性、便携性、易用性和支持的货币种类等。
用户在选择钱包时,首先要考虑安全性,尤其是那些准备长时间持有比特币的用户。硬件钱包和纸质钱包通常被认为是最安全的选择。
对于频繁交易的用户,便携性也非常重要。移动钱包和在线钱包提供了灵活、快速的交易体验,但安全性相对较低。
钱包的用户友好性也是关键因素。一个简单易用的界面可以让无论新手还是老手都能快速上手,避免在使用过程中的困扰。
在比特币钱包的使用过程中,私钥丢失意味着用户将无法访问其存储在钱包中的比特币。这是比特币用户最担心的问题之一。为防止私钥丢失,用户应该在创建钱包时就做好足够的备份,例如可以将私钥或助记词写在纸上并妥善保管。针对已经丢失私钥的用户,遗憾的是,现阶段并没有技术手段可以恢复丢失的私钥,因此强烈建议用户在日常使用中提高警惕,定期进行备份与更新。
保护比特币钱包的安全主要可以通过以下几种方式实现。首先,使用冷钱包存储大额比特币,冷钱包的离线特性大大降低了网络攻击的风险;其次,启用双重认证,特别是对在线钱包;再者,定期备份并加密钱包文件,以防止数据丢失;此外,避免在公共场所或不安全的网络中使用钱包,在使用时确保设备是安全的。最后,定期更新钱包软件,保持安全补丁及时应用,有助于修复潜在的漏洞。
比特币钱包地址是可以更换的,尤其是许多钱包都会为每次交易生成一个新的地址,以增强匿名性和安全性。当用户首次创建钱包时,会生成一个主地址,之后可以通过软件自动生成新地址。用户可以根据需要使用新地址接收比特币,确保隐私和安全。换地址的过程对用户来说是透明的,许多人甚至不需要手动干预。
比特币交易的确认时间是指交易被矿工打包进区块链的时间。一般情况下,比特币网络的平均确认时间约为10分钟。这意味着,在发送比特币后,通常需要花费几分钟到十几分钟的时间才能完成交易确认。确认时间受到网络拥堵程度和矿工的工作效率的影响。在网络繁忙时,用户可通过支付更高的交易费用来提高交易的优先级,尽快获得确认。一般来说,新手可以关注交易有几个确认之后,再将资金视为安全。
综上所述,比特币钱包是理解和参与比特币生态系统的核心工具,它的结构设计确保了资金管理的灵活性与安全性。用户在选择和使用比特币钱包时,需要结合自身情况进行合理选择,同时提高安全意识,妥善管理自己的数字货币资产。